The article analyzes and proposes the synthesis of an optimal guidance method for missiles during the cruise phase in a combined remoteautonomous control system The objective of the problem to be solved is to guide the missile to a nonfixed point in space according to a predefined rule meeting specific requirements and criteria In combined remote control systems at the moment of switching to guidance the missile must satisfy several stringent requirements such as ensuring the target is within the seekers field of view determining the distance to the target meeting the initial slip value h at the moment of autonomous guidance and considering the missiles maneuverability among others The article focuses on researching a synthesized optimal guidance law for the missile during the remote control phase while taking into account these requirements at the transition point to autonomous control at the end of the remote control phase |
